9.2.3. Minimum run frequency and pre-pause
frequency settings
The frequency converter is equipped with an
automatic stop system in case of low water. In
the case where the system does not guarantee
the correct stop of the pump, it is possible to set
manually the following values:
Frequency before stop
Minimum run frequency
In order to manually set these parameters it is
necessary to change the value of parameter AP17
from "Auto" to "Man". Then the pre-pause frequency
values (PC02 and PC04 parameters) and the
minimum frequency values (PC01 and PC03
parameters), must be set using the calculation
formulas described in the next section.
9.2.4. Frequency before stop and minimum run
frequency calculation formulas
Adjusting the pre-pause frequency (PC02 and
PC04 parameters) allows you to properly stop the
pump when the water demand is low and the pump
operation is no longer required (e.g. a leakage or a
small fl ow of a few liter per minute).
In this case the pump must be stopped for some
seconds and the fl ow is guaranteed by the reserve
stored in the vessel.
The frequency before stop Hz P can be calculated
as follows:
50 Hz pumps
Hz=2+ (√ Hset÷Hmax x 50) (*)
60 Hz pumps
Hz=2+ (√ Hset÷Hmax x 60) (*)
where:
H set is the working pressure in bar,
H max is the maximum pump pressure, in bar,
when fl ow is equal to 0.

(*) For the maximum pump pressure it's required:
For the pumps operating with suction lift subtract
the suction lift value (in bar).
For the pumps installed with suction positive add
the positive suction head value (in bar).
The minimum run frequency (PC01 and PC03
parameters) must be set 6-7 Hz lower than the
frequency before stop.
9.3. Proportional pressure mode
The proportional pressure operating mode reduce
the pressure proportionally with the water demand
of the system.
To enable this operating mode it is necessary to set
the parameter UP05 on "PP".
In this operating mode the frequency converter
keeps a set-point pressure at the maximum
frequency, this set-point pressure could be set with
the parameter UP06. The slope of the pressure-
fl ow rate line could be set through the percentage
of the pressure when fl ow is equal to 0 (parameter
PP01).
It is possible to have different confi gurations of this
operating mode related with the different types and
number of transducers installed:
Proportional pressure with 1 pressure transducer
(absolute or differential transducer).
Proportional pressure with 2 pressure transducers
in differential mode.
For detailed program settings see the following
confi guration sections.
9.3.1. Proportional pressure mode with single
transducer (differential or absolute)
This confi guration uses a feedback given by a
pressure transducer (connected as shown in
section 6.7). To allow this transducer properly work
it is necessary to set parameter AP02 (to defi ne
the supply of the transducer), parameter AP03 to
1 (bar) and the parameters AP03 and AP05 to the
right transducer full-scale (refer to the datasheet of
the transducer).
